Edessa, Greece

From TheBestLinks.com

Edessa (Έδεσσα) is a town in of 25,000 inhabitans in northern Greece, the capital of the Pella prefecture. It is also known as Vodena (Slavic: Voda, "water") and it is nicknamed "town of the waters", due to its rich aquatic resources and its tourist attraction of the waterfalls, located in the actual town center.

Edessa is also the home of the Marketing and Administration Department of the University of Macedonia.
